[quote=Anonymous]Milwaukee's a great smaller city. Esp for college -- not sure I'd want to go to college in a major metropolis like Chicago with so many distractions. But of course, if for some reason proximity to the Art Institute or other downtown Chicago high culture or high-end shopping has to be an integral part of one's college experience (seriously?!), remember that Milwaukee is only about 45 minutes further from the Loop than Loyola's northern Chicago campus is. It's not as if Milwaukee is in North Dakota. From a jobs/internships perspective, it's probably also worth noting that Marquette is unmistakably the big kahuna of Milwaukee area universities, which opens a lot of doors in the Milwaukee area. Loyola has a fine reputation and alumni network, but within Chicago its students have to compete with other highly qualified students from Northwestern, Chicago, DePaul and UIC, as well as from all the other strong midwestern schools whose students gravitate to Chicago (eg Michigan, Indiana, Iowa, etc).
